Oxytocin and vasopressin, also referred to as antidiuretic hormone, are the two hormones made by the posterior pituitary gland. Oxytocin serves a variety of functions, such as assisting uterine contractions during labor, enabling milk release during breastfeeding, encouraging social bonding, and regulating testosterone levels.
Four hormones that the anterior pituitary gland secretes regulate the actions of other endocrine glands. These hormones include follicle-stimulating hormone (FSH), thyroid-stimulating hormone (TSH), adrenocorticotropic hormone (ACTH), and luteinizing hormones.
The anterior and posterior lobes of the pituitary glands are what make them up. The anterior lobe is where hormones are made and released. Although the hypothalamus's nerve cells do the actual production of the hormones, the posterior lobe does release them into the bloodstream.
